Listen: Boxed In – “All Your Love Is Gone”
It’s a promising start for London soloist Boxed In with his flourishing debut single “All Your Love is Gone”, and a far cry from helping out on Lily Allen songs.
Credited for work on records by Allen and TOY, Oli Bayston is now taking the solo spotlight with the thriving, pulsating “All Your Love is Gone”. Crisp piano and meaty bass meander around a tight motorik rhythm as Bayston curls his lip with drawled vocals. Repetitive melodies and sharp beats deftly build the song to a gratifying climax, with the combined textures sounding not a world away from “No.1 Against The Rush” by Liars. It’s exciting stuff.
‘All Your Love is Gone’ is released on limited edition 7″ vinyl and download on 25 November via Moshi Moshi Singles Club. Boxed In headlines The Waiting Room, London on 2 December.
